The 9L or 10L will give a bit more torque. The 9L is great for 12-14 cells, while the 10L is nice up to 16 cells. If you really want torque, the 7xl is quite a beast.

The 7xl is a monster for sure. i would think it may even outperform the big maximium in some areas. There is a user on these forums that uses it on 18 cells (9918 warrior controller). 16 cells is a no brainer. Just keep the wires as short as possible (especially with the Schulze stuff) and you should be able to run 16-18 cells with this motor and the 18.97. And it will be a MONSTER for sure in the power department.
With 14 cells, I would run the 66 spur gear and a 20-22 tooth pinion to start. This will get you to the upper 30mph range(36-38mph). For speed, you would want a smaller spur, more cells and/or a bigger pinion. 14 cells with 22/66 will run quite nice, though.
